LAHORE, Feb 07 (NNI): Pakistan Muslim League-Nawaz (PML-N) President and former Prime Minister Nawaz Sharif expressed optimism over the country’s economic trajectory, noting improvements in economic indicators and a reduction in inflation as positive signs for the nation.
These views were expressed by Nawaz Sharif during his meeting with Members of the Punjab Assembly belonging to Faisalabad, Chiniot, Toba Tek Singh and Jhang districts, in Lahore Friday.
Chief Minister Punjab Maryam Nawaz Sharif was also present on the occasion. the discussions centered on the overall national situation, ongoing development initiatives in Punjab, and public service projects.
Matters pertaining to overall situation of the country, ongoing development projects in Punjab relating to public service were reviewed in the meeting.

The former premier highlighted the significant rise in the stock market, pointing out that the index, which once stood at 30,000 points, has now reached the 120,000-point mark, reflecting sustained economic growth.
“The stock exchange which was at 30,000 points index in the past has now touched the threshold of 120,000 points. With the continuation of economic development, the conditions of the people can change. Thanks to Allah Almighty that Pakistan’s ongoing journey towards decline has halted and is now treading on the path of progress and prosperity,” he added.
